The primary distinction between a routine electrician and an ASP Level 2 Electrician in Hurstville is their knowledge in handling the connection point and inbound service lines. If you're thinking about a significant home remodelling, putting in a new a/c system, or building an additional house like a granny flat, the present electrical setup may not be adequate. In such situations, you might need an upgrade from single-phase to three-phase power. This conversion is an intricate procedure that consists of disconnecting the residential or commercial property from the power grid, setting up new electrical wiring and meters, and then reconnecting whatever while fulfilling the strict standards developed by local utility companies.

Beyond upgrades, these accredited professionals are the very first responders for problem notifications. Many property owners in Hurstville might get an alert from the energy distributor specifying that their electrical installation is non certified or dangerous. These notifications can be stressful and often featured a rigorous deadline for correction. An ASP Level 2 Electrician Hurstville has the authority to accept these repair work and submit the required documentation to clear the problem. Whether it is a leaning private power pole, a rusted switchboard, or an unsafe point of accessory, having a qualified expert manage the circumstance rapidly can prevent a total disconnection of services.
